Estimated Cost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$3,500 - $7,000 (lar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Bathroom Tile Replacement | $1,200 - $3,000 |
| Kitchen Backsplash | $1,000 - $2,500 |
| Floor Tile Replacement | $2,000 - $6,000 |
| Entryway Tile Upgrade | $1,500 - $4,000 |
| Outdoor Patio Tiles | $3,500 - $7,000 |
| Commercial Tile Installation | $5,000 - $15,000 |
Factors Affecting Cost
Ceramic tile replacement projects in Issaquah, WA, typically involve removing damaged or outdated tiles and installing new ones to restore the appearance and functionality of the area. Understanding the common factors that influence project costs can help in planning and decision-making.
- Materials: Options range from ceramic and porcelain to decorative tiles, with choices influencing overall costs and aesthetics.
- Scope: Projects vary from small bathroom backsplashes to extensive flooring replacements, affecting the amount of tile needed and labor involved.
- Labor complexity: Removal of existing tiles and preparation of surfaces can vary in difficulty, especially in areas with existing damage or intricate layouts.
- Permitting: Most residential tile replacements in Issaquah do not require permits, but larger or structural modifications may necessitate approval from local authorities.
- Extras: Additional features such as custom patterns, border tiles, or waterproofing can add to the project scope and cost.
Project Size and Scope
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small areas (e.g., backsplash, shower walls) | $300 - $800 |
| Standard kitchen or bathroom floor | $1,000 - $3,000 |
| Large areas or multiple rooms | $4,000 - $10,000 |
| Custom or intricate tile work | $5,000 and up |
